The Automated Guided Vehicle (AGV) Market encompasses the industry involved in the design, manufacturing, and deployment of autonomous vehicles that operate without human intervention within controlled environments. These vehicles utilize a combination of sensors, navigation systems, and software to perform tasks such as material transport, inventory management, and warehouse automation. AGVs are integral to modern logistics, manufacturing, and distribution centers, enabling increased productivity, reduced labor costs, and enhanced safety. The Market is characterized by a diverse array of vehicle types, including tow vehicles, unit load carriers, and pallet trucks, tailored to specific industrial needs. As industries seek smarter, more flexible automation solutions, the AGV Market continues to innovate with smarter navigation, AI integration, and IoT connectivity.

Despite its promising outlook, the Automated Guided Vehicle Market faces several challenges that could hinder growth. High initial capital expenditure remains a significant barrier for small and medium-sized enterprises, limiting widespread adoption. Compatibility issues with existing infrastructure and legacy systems can complicate deployment, increasing implementation costs and timelines. The rapid pace of technological change also presents risks of obsolescence, necessitating continuous upgrades. Additionally, concerns regarding cybersecurity and data privacy in connected AGV systems pose regulatory and operational risks. Variability in regulatory standards across regions can create compliance complexities, delaying Market penetration. Finally, a lack of skilled workforce to manage and maintain advanced AGV systems can impede seamless integration.
